Loughborough Lightning will kick off their 2025/26 season on home turf next month, with tickets for their opening PWR Cup fixture now on sale now.

After a six-month break following the conclusion of the 2024/25 Premiership Women’s Rugby season, Lightning are back in competitive action on Saturday 23 August, taking on Sale Sharks in the Premier Women's Rugby Cup. 

With cinch Stadium at Franklin’s Gardens unavailable due to hosting the 2025 Women’s Rugby World Cup, this is a fantastic opportunity to watch elite Premiership Women’s Rugby on campus at Loughborough University.

Lightning ended last season in excellent form, winning five of their final seven matches. While several squad members will be representing their countries at the Rugby World Cup, a dynamic group of young talent will be looking to make their mark in this season’s PWR Cup.
